Cross training is a technique used by professional athletes to improve their long term performance and enjoyment of their chosen sport. But you don’t need to be an athlete to use cross training techniques or benefit from cross training. Those of us hoping to lose weight can benefit greatly from cross training too.

In this article we’ll tell you what cross training is, the top 10 benefits of cross training and how you can use it to assist you to lose weight.

Exactly what is Cross Training?

Basically, cross training means adding different activities into our regular workout routine.

Quite often people who want to lose weight rely solely on one exercise like walking, jogging, cycling, swimming, rollerblading, yoga, Pilates, aerobics classes or weight training to meet all of their fitness and weight loss needs.

This is a mistake.

The Top 10 benefits of Cross Training

Benefit 1: Injury Prevention

Doing a single exercise or type of training can lead to ‘overuse injuries’.

Overuse injuries occur across a range of different activities including running, weight training, swimming and cycling, just to name a few.

An example of an overuse injury is a walker that pulls their calf muscle or a swimmer that develops a shoulder injury as a direct result of running or swimming too much.

Widespread causes of overuse injuries include not enough recovery time between exercise sessions, biomechanical irregularities and muscular imbalances, and cross training can help to address these factors.

Benefit 2: Rehabilitation

When we develop an overuse injury, cross training helps in two ways:

1. By helping us to preserve our fitness and continue to lose weight despite being forced to stop doing our preferred or primary exercise, and

2. By helping us to correct the source of the injury.

Benefit 3: Improved Overall Fitness

Because different activities place stress on different parts of our body, including a variety of exercises in our routine usually provides the best possible overall fitness.

Because overall fitness includes cardiovascular (heart and lung) fitness, muscle strength and flexibility it’s not hard to see how doing one type of exercise may produce inferior results while a variety of exercises done within the same routine can produce the best results.

Benefit 4: Active Recovery

Those of us exercising for weight loss and fitness face a contradiction of sorts in that we need to exercise on most days to maximise fat loss and fitness but at the same time we need to ensure that our body gets plenty of rest.

The solution to this dilemma is called ‘active recovery’.

Active recovery involves participating in an activity that puts a minimum amount of stress on the parts of the body that need the most recovery while putting a moderate amount of stress on other body parts not already fatigued.

For example, a jogger whose upper body isn’t fatigued from their regular running program can swim in between runs. The swimming in this case exercises the runner’s upper body muscles and still helps to maintain their aerobic capacity while giving their leg muscles a well deserved rest.

Benefit 5: Motivation

No matter how motivated you are to lose weight and get fit, if you do a single exercise often enough the chances are it will eventually become boring.

Most people are stimulated by variety and turned off by monotony and providing variety and avoiding monotony is one of cross training’s greatest benefits.

When it comes to weight loss, anything we can do to enhance our motivation for exercise is worth doing.

Benefit 6: Periodisation

As well as helping us from week to week, cross training facilitates ‘periodisation training’ which involves doing different exercises at various times of the year.

For example, jogging in spring and autumn may be good but may not be as appealing in summer and winter when swimming and indoor activities may be more inviting.

Benefit 7: Enjoying Other Sports

Aerobic fitness, muscular strength and flexibility are highly transferable capacities between sports and activities so the fitter we are usually the more likely we will be able to perform well and therefore enjoy the widest possible range of activities.

Benefit 8: Improved Workout Flexibility

Sometimes we need to be very flexible about the type of exercise we do to lose weight and get fit.

For example, if we have planned to do a run today and the weather turns ugly it is better to pull out an exercise video or DVD and do an aerobics workout or yoga session than it is to do nothing at all.

Being flexible in this way assists to ensure that no matter what obstacles daily life presents, we will be able to work around them and get our exercise in anyway.

Benefit 9: Improved Skill, Agility and Balance

As well as ensuring a great balance between aerobic fitness, muscle strength and flexibility, cross training also ensures a good balance between things like skill, agility, balance, eye-hand coordination, etc, all of which can be useful in other areas of our daily life.

Benefit 10: Increased Sociability

As well as assisting motivation, overall fitness and weight loss results, cross training has the power to provide social benefits as well.

Swimming laps at a pool for example is a very individual activity and doesn’t provide the opportunity to really catch up with people and enjoy their company.

Cycling or walking on the other hand does and these are pursuits that can be regularly done with family and friends.

How to get the most out of cross training

To get the most out of cross training be sure to:

  • Vary cardiovascular exercises (walking, jogging, cycling, etc) with weight training (barbells and dumbbells, machines, exercise bands, etc) and flexibility/stretching exercises (such as yoga and Pilates).
  • Choose activities or sports you find pleasurable or have always wanted to try.
  • Ensure that your routine includes some days of purecomplete rest to ensure total recovery and provide true life balance.
  • Whatever activities you choose, always start slowly and build up your exercise time and intensity gradually.
  • Learn about any new activity or sport before you try it; in other words, do some research.
  • Consider getting some instruction from the likes of Personal Trainers, Gym Instructors, Swimming Instructors, Pilates Instructors and the like before you try doing things on your own.
  • Make it fun!

A consideration to keep in mind when deciding on new exercises is whether or not they have stood the test of time and will have the desired effect.

There are many different exercises that a person could perform and many of these exercises work exceptionally well to burn fat. However, not every exercise is created equal. Here are two exercises to consider which are suitable for exercise routines to gain mass and lose fat.

The first of these exercises is known as the abdominal curl. This is not the same thing as a sit-up, so remove that thought from your head right now! Position yourself on the ground with your back flat against the surface of the floor along with your feet. Make sure your legs are apart, because if the legs are together (like in a sit-up), it does more to hurt your back than to target your abdomen. From this position, rise up slowly just to the point of a sensation and then move back. Continue this process for 30 seconds to a minute, doing between 1 and 2 reps per second and you will be doing your body alot of good.

The second of the two exercises is a variation of the abdominal curl and is known as the chest crossover. You do the same thing and assume the same position as in the curl, except this time what you do is when you are bringing your body up to the sensory position, you also cross your outstretched arms in front of you. Alternate the crossings from side to side and you will find that you develop your obliques as well.

These are two exercises that strengthen your core and are well -suited to most exercise routines. If fat loss is your goal, then be sure to include a good cardio routine like jogging or biking. Exercises targeted to specific body parts like your abdominals are great, but real fat burning takes place with rigorous cardio sessions.

You can either fit cardio into your workout routine daily, or alternate days in the gym doing weight training and ab workouts with days where you focus primarily on running or biking cardio workouts. No matter what you are planning for a particular day however, it is always advisable to fit in some stretching before and after your workouts.

Cardio exercise is such a strange thing. In theory, it should work so perfectly well for all men and women, but as anyone who has tried it knows, the practicality of it just doesn’t add up.

After all, some men and women do cardio 6 hours, 9 hours, or more per week, and still have belly fat to burn. On the other hand, it works just fine for others.

British researchers wanted to get more insight into this aradox, and studied 35 overweight men and women, who weren’t previously exercising.

(Reference: International Journal of Obesity 32: 177-184, 2008).

Subjects exercised 5 times per week for 12 weeks. That’s a lot of exercise, but it helped the subjects lose an average of 8.2 pounds, which is great – I was positively surprised by the results.

So cardio will work for some people, however, in my experience, it works best in young men, who need the help the least!

Back to the study, the variance in fat loss between individuals was huge. Check this out…

The best subject lost a staggering 32.3 pounds in 12 weeks, while the worst subject actually GAINED 3.74 pounds.

The scientists think they know where things went sour. They classified the subjects into 2 groups, called the “Compensators” and the “Non-compensators”.

The Compensators were hungrier, and as a result consumed an extra 268 calories per day, all but wiping out their cardio efforts.

Therefore, the Compensators lost the least amount of weight, and scientists believe that was due to the huge “compensatory” increase in appetite experienced by this group.

Does your appetite increase when you do slow cardio? If it does, research shows it will ruin your cardio efforts.

So if your cardio program is not working for you, check your appetite and calorie intake to see if you are “compensating” for your efforts. If you are, you might be better off using a program of high-intensity resistance and interval training (i.e. Turbulence Training) for your weight loss efforts.

As Australian Professor Steve Boucher has shown in research, interval training increases hormones called catecholamines. And increased catecholamines can reduce appetite, among other fat-burning benefits.

In the real world, few people lose 33 pounds after 12 weeks of cardio. Heck, few even achieve an average weight loss of 8 pounds with aerobic exercise.

So again, check your appetite, and consider giving high-intensity exercise a go for your next workout program.

Well, yes you can lose 10 lbs of body weight. Yes you can make the circumference of your waist smaller. No you cannot turn fat into muscle. That one is not even physically possible. Now what about the making sense part?  Should your goal be to lose 10 lbs of body weight? I don’t think so. Here’s why.

Our bodies are made up of all kinds of matter but there are two things that have a lot to do with the way we look, the way we feel, and even the way we live. These two things are muscle and fat. Our bodies must be made up of a certain percentage of fat in order for us to even survive. Of course most of us have that percentage plus quite a few percentage points more… Way more than we actually “need”.

Anyway, when many people make weight loss their number one goal, they start by doing what I call “eating like a bird”. They starve themselves and they may do aerobics like there is no tomorrow. I’ll tell you right now. It’s not right!

A few things happen when you eat like a bird. First, your body starts to use your fat stores and muscle stores for energy because you are not bringing in enough food to support life. Next, your body’s metabolism, or the rate at which it burns calories, begins to slow. You see, your body figures it’s not getting enough food to support life so it better start conserving what it has stored away so that it can survive. And what do you think it conserves when you eat like a bird and do only cardio. That’s right – fat.

Many people are interested in lose fat to get back the most wanted shape. In the process of burning fat, these enthusiastic people don’t realize that they lose muscle mass as well. Even though you lose fat, you will have an unhealthy look if you lose your muscles as well. It is possible to avoid this when you know what to follow and what not to follow. Irrespective of the fat loss program you choose, you have to follow the following fat loss tips to lose fat while maintaining the muscle mass. You cannot live a healthy life, when you lose your muscles.

Drink lot of water – If you want to lose fat without losing muscles, you need to drink lot of water. Generally, it is said that you have to drink 8 glasses of plain water daily. There is no fit-for-all rule when it comes to drinking water. You have hydrate your body by drinking water frequently. You must not drink soda or other hydrogenated drinks. These drinks are not good for health as they contain excess amounts of salt, and sugar.

Eat short frequent meals throughout the day – If you are trying to lose fat, you should develop the habit of eating short frequent meals. When you take huge meals after staying hungry for a long time, it will not help you lose fat. Also, eating in every 4 hours will keep your metabolism high which will induce fat loss. In between big meals, you have to eat healthy snacks such as simple fruit and vegetable salads. You can also eat fishes and nuts that are rich in good cholesterol.

Include protein in your muscles – When you try to lose fat, your body has the tendency to lose muscle mass as well. By taking enough amounts of protein in your diet, you can retain muscle mass. Even if your body loses muscles, the proteins that you take can develop muscles. The diet that we normally consume is based on carbohydrates such as bread, pastas and such foods.
